With years of topics and segments that span from how to purchase your first practice to understanding the day-to-day operations of your business, Shared Practices takes the mystery out of practice ownership and puts the information directly in your hands.
Understand what it takes to purchase, run and manage your own practice with Shared Practices, The Seasons.
Want to own but don’t know where to start? In The Pursuit of Ownership, we’ll show you how to find the practice of your dreams.
When you’re a seasoned owner, but your practice isn’t growing, Practice Under Water points you in the right direction.

Communicate clearly to your selling doctors so they know not to treat you like an associate or partner. You’re not necessarily looking to partner; you’re looking to buy. Andrew and Steven each talk about their experiences meeting with selling doctors, feeling out what a selling doctor is looking for, and how to diplomatically make it clear to them: “I’m not looking to partner”.
